Log Home Weatherproofing in Seattle, WA

Log home weatherproofing services focus on protecting wooden structures from the elements to maintain their appearance and structural integrity. These services typically include sealing, stain application, and protective coatings designed to shield logs from moisture, UV rays, and temperature fluctuations. Projects can range from applying a fresh weatherproofing layer to extensive restoration work that addresses existing damage or deterioration, helping to preserve the natural beauty of the logs while extending the lifespan of the home.

Homeowners often seek weatherproofing services to prevent issues such as rotting, cracking, or warping caused by exposure to rain, snow, and sun. Before requesting weatherproofing, property owners should consider the current condition of their logs, including any signs of damage or decay, and understand the types of finishes or treatments that best suit their home's age and style. It is also helpful to inquire about the recommended frequency for reapplication and the specific products used to ensure long-lasting protection.

Project Types

Common Log Home Weatherproofing Jobs

Log Home Weatherproofing - Protects logs from moisture intrusion and reduces weather-related damage.

Sealing and Caulking - Seals gaps and cracks to improve energy efficiency and prevent drafts.

Exterior Staining and Finishing - Adds a protective layer to shield logs from UV rays and moisture.

Waterproofing Treatments - Uses specialized products to prevent water penetration and wood rot.

Roof and Gutter Maintenance - Ensures proper drainage to prevent water from seeping into the structure.

Insulation Upgrades - Enhances thermal performance to maintain interior comfort year-round.

Log Home Weatherproofing Questions

Why is weatherproofing important for log homes? Weatherproofing helps protect log homes from moisture, rot, and damage caused by exposure to rain and humidity, extending the lifespan of the structure.

What types of weatherproofing treatments are available for log homes? Treatments include sealants, stains, and water repellents designed to prevent water infiltration and preserve the wood’s integrity.

How often should a log home be weatherproofed? Regular inspections are recommended to determine when reapplication is needed, typically every few years depending on exposure and product used.

What areas of a log home benefit most from weatherproofing? The entire exterior, especially logs, corners, and any exposed wood surfaces, should be treated to ensure comprehensive protection.
